Lexar JumpDrive Secure II Plus 8GB review

This small and slender flash drive has an LCD storage capacity meter on the front, so you can see how much free space remains.
The meter measures free space in percentages rather than megabytes, so it's hard to work out how much space you have. The drive comes with a 128-bit encryption application.
The JumpDrive was the slowest drive in the group when reading small files, and was slower than most of the 8GB drives overall. Sandisk's Cruzer Contour is just £3 more and is far faster.
